77问答网
所有问题
当前搜索:
静态链表中的指针表示的是
静态链表中指针表示的是
()。
答:
【答案】:B 静态链表借用一维数组来描述线性链表
。数组中的一个分量表示一个结点,同时使用游标(指示器cur)代替指针以指示结点在数组中的相对位置。
静态链表中指针表示的是
( )
答:
静态链表中指针表示的是下一元素地址
。用数组描述的链表,即称为静态链表。对于线性链表,也可用一维数组来进行描述。这种描述方法便于在没有指针类型的高级程序设计语言中使用链表结构。在C语言中,静态链表的表现形式即为结构体数组,结构体变量包括数据域data和游标CUR。这种存储结构,仍需要预先分配一个较...
静态链表中指针表示的是
() A 下一结点在内存
中的
地址 B 下一元素在数 ...
答:
B 下标,所谓
静态链表
就是没有
指针的
,用下标模仿这个指针的功能的
静态链表中指针表示的是
什么
答:
静态链表的一般结构为 struct static_list { ElemType data;int next; // 这个成员指向链表后继节点的下标。};这种结构是预先分配一个较大的空间,类似于一次申请个大的数组,但是元素的增删操作都不需要移动元素,只需修改next成员就行。其实书上也说得比较清楚了,
实际上就是数组下标
。
数据结构之线性表
答:
其存储的物理位置不需要相邻。这种存储结构不能实现随机存取,在
链表中
插入删除节点也不需要移动元素,只需修改指针即可。用数组描述的链表称之为
静态链表
表中最后一个节点
的指针
指向头结点的链表称为循环链表 链表的节点中有两个指针一个指向前驱节点,一个指向后继节点称为双向链表 ...
静态链表
和动态链表的区别
答:
动态链表是用申请内存函数(C是malloc,C++是new)动态申请内存的,所以在链表的长度上没有限制。动态链表因为是动态申请内存的,所以每个节点的物理地址不连续,要通过
指针
来顺序访问。
静态链表
在插入、删除时也是通过修改指针域来实现的,与动态链表没有什么分别(动态链表还需要删除内存)。。不知道我的...
动态链表和
静态链表
答:
方式二:数组模拟链表[
静态链表
] 每一个节点提前准备好,没有
指针的
语言中可以使用 好处:快!而且普通链表的功能比如排序也都有,就是实现起来麻烦一点~。特点:链表的实现也是可以不借助指针的。单链表往往需要 head 来指向第一个节点;但是双链表不需要 head ,而是直接使用两个数(0,1)来
表
...
c语言
静态链表的
问题?
答:
AA* h; //定义了一个AA类型
的指针
h,但没初始化,也就是说h的值是没准的,可能是任何值,比如是8,就是说h指向了地址是8的这个内存,按照AA的结构计算,h->next就在地址是12的这个内存空间,那么h->next=&a;就是把a的地址写入12这个内存空间里,而这个地方是不允许用户程序访问的,于是程序...
c语言
中的
平方是怎么
表示的
?
答:
; 1.0F/2的结果是0.500000000(float型),9/2.0F的结果是4.50000000(float型) 3 扩展 浮点数包含单精度浮点数(float)和双精度浮点数(double)c语言中
静态链表中指针表示的是
A内存地址 c语言
中的
空格怎么表示啊? 如果直接打印,就直接输入空格就可以了 或者用ASCII码的20来表示 ...
结构体类型指向结构体变量
的指针
答:
通过遍历`next`指针可以访问整个链表。
静态链表
如上述例子中,所有节点都在程序中定义并固定,而动态链表则允许节点的插入和删除,需要通过头指针逐个访问。在这个例子中,`p`的作用就是作为遍历链表
的指针
,从头结点开始,依次访问并输出每个节点的数据,直到`p`指向`NULL`,
表示链表
结束。
1
2
3
涓嬩竴椤
其他人还搜
链表不具有的特点是
下面有关for循环的正确描述是
动态链表中指针表示的是
静态链表中的游标表示的是
静态链表的指针表示含义
静态链表中的指针
已知指针p指向单链表L中的某结点
在单链表指针为p的节点之后
在一个单链表中若p所指结点